Output c95def026de47c74310e7cac795235e78490d308fec22095147b4d9d17b6fd17:54

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d9437bfaf5e4cbcb1e22a8f12c653577f39f1f OP_EQUAL
address
3FXvEFUn9pXYC3WSkmtfekossWkVVhNto5
transaction
c95def026de47c74310e7cac795235e78490d308fec22095147b4d9d17b6fd17